Key Responsibilities:
Oversee the daily running of the school office and act as the first point of contact for staff, students, parents, and external agencies.
Ensure the efficient and accurate maintenance of student records using SIMS and Arbor, including admissions, attendance, behaviour, safeguarding, and academic data.
Manage and update school systems, databases, and registers to support statutory returns and internal reporting.
Provide high-level administrative support to the Headteacher, SLT, and other staff as required.
Support the coordination and management of staff rotas, meetings, diaries, and school events.
Assist with HR-related processes including safer recruitment checks, staff absence tracking, and maintaining personnel files.
Oversee general office duties including email correspondence, filing, minute-taking, stationery orders, and reception cover.
Ensure compliance with school policies and procedures, particularly with regard to data protection (GDPR) and safeguarding.
Contribute to a positive and supportive environment for all students and staff, with a clear understanding of the challenges and rewards of working in an alternative provision setting.
Essential Requirements:
Proven experience as a School Administrator, ideally in a senior or leadership capacity.
Proficient in the use of SIMS and Arbor school management systems.
Strong knowledge of school administrative processes, including statutory reporting and safeguarding protocols.
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with a professional and approachable manner.
Ability to work independently and as part of a team, managing multiple priorities under pressure.
Strong organisational, time management, and problem-solving skills.
High level of discretion and confidentiality, particularly when handling sensitive information.
Demonstrable experience working within a school or educational setting, preferably in an Alternative Provision or with vulnerable learners.
A clear understanding of safeguarding and child protection responsibilities in an educational context.
Desirable Qualifications:
Level 3 or above qualification in Business Administration, Education, or a related field.
Training in data protection/GDPR compliance.
First Aid and/or Mental Health First Aid certification.
